Prototype 2
A number of elements were changed for the second prototype.
Basic Overview
We constructed a small gride out of black cardboard for our second prototype. The hole for the LED was made to only just fit the LED so that there was little light pollution. Rather then using a pump we opted to use a variety of bottles to pass the water past the light.
Changes Made Live
1.The black was not allowing for the bouncing off of white light. Because the light rays were being upsorbed into the black of the cardboard the light was being defused and not allowing for a nice shape to be present within the water. To solve this we simply roughly lined the box with some white paper to see what the affect was. The difference was amazing, and so we have decided to continue the project forward with only the use of a white sheet of paper.
2. The only thing that we must insure is that the water is falling at a constient rate. Once this is achieved we simply must alter the light. The rate of flashing changes the speed and also the individual illumination of the water droplets. After using many different bottles to try and produce good results we came to the conclusion that we need some sort of valve at each stream to control the rate of the drop.
